How to Convert Deciliter to Tablespoon (Us)
1 dL = 6.76280444032214 tbsp (US)
Example: convert 15 dL to tbsp (US):
15 dL = 15 Γ 6.76280444032214 tbsp (US) = 101.442066604832 tbsp (US)

Deciliter
A deciliter (dL) is a unit of volume equal to one-tenth of a liter, commonly used to measure liquids.
History/Origin
The deciliter was introduced as part of the metric system in the 19th century to provide a convenient subdivision of the liter, facilitating measurements in cooking and scientific contexts.
Current Use
Deciliters are used in various countries for measuring liquids in cooking, nutrition labeling, and scientific experiments, especially where metric units are standard.
Tablespoon (Us)
A tablespoon (US) is a unit of volume measurement equal to 1/16 of a cup or 3 teaspoons, commonly used in cooking and recipes.
History/Origin
The tablespoon originated from the traditional measurement system used in the United States, evolving from the household spoon. Its standardized size was established to facilitate consistent cooking and baking measurements.
Current Use
Today, the tablespoon (US) is widely used in cooking, baking, and nutritional labeling to measure ingredients accurately in the United States and other countries that adopt the US customary system.
